Understanding Tenant Debt Consolidation
Many tenants find themselves burdened by rental debts, often due to unforeseen circumstances or a lack of financial planning. Understanding tenant debt consolidation is a crucial step towards regaining control over one’s finances. This process involves combining multiple outstanding debts into a single, more manageable loan. It’s not just about simplifying payments; it’s a strategic move to reduce overall interest costs and make repayment easier.
When considering tenant debt consolidation, individuals have several options tailored to their unique situations. For instance, a business tenant loan refinancing allows property owners to replace existing loans with new terms, potentially lowering interest rates. Even tenants with less-than-perfect credit can explore alternatives like secured loans or leasehold financing, which use the rental property as collateral, making it easier to secure favorable terms. Exploring Repayment Strategies
Many tenants find themselves burdened by rental debts, often due to unexpected expenses or financial emergencies. Exploring repayment strategies is a crucial step in transforming this overwhelming situation into manageable payments. One popular option is tenant debt consolidation, which involves combining multiple debts into a single, more affordable payment. This approach simplifies the process and makes it easier to track and reduce overall debt.
Seeking free tenant debt advice from financial counselors or non-profit organizations can be immensely helpful. These experts can guide you through various tenant debt consolidation options, such as debt settlement, where you negotiate with creditors for reduced balances, or debt management plans that create a structured repayment schedule tailored to your budget.
